What is the Ethylene Vinyl Acetate Market Size and Share?

The global ethylene vinyl acetate market size was valued at USD 12.25 billion in 2025, is estimated to reach USD 13.08 billion in 2026, and is projected to reach USD 23.54 billion by 2035, exhibiting a compound annual growth rate (CAGR) of 6.75% over the forecast period from 2026 to 2035. Asia Pacific dominated the ethylene vinyl acetate market with the largest revenue share of 49 in 2025 and is expected to grow at the fastest CAGR of 8.65% during the forecast period. In terms of volume, the ethylene vinyl acetate Industry is projected to grow from 6.11 million tons in 2025 to 11.10 million tons by 2035. growing at a CAGR of 6.15% from 2026 to 2035.

Ethylene Vinyl Acetate Market Overview 2026 to 2035

The Increasing demand for solar photovoltaic encapsulants is the key factor in driving market growth. Also, a rise in sustainable, flexible packaging coupled with stringent environmental regulations can fuel market growth further. The market encompasses the manufacturing, distribution, and sale of a diverse thermoplastic copolymer heavily used in packaging films, footwear, hot-melt adhesives, and biomedical applications. It is valued for its low temperature, excellent flexibility, toughness, shock-absorbing qualities, and stress-crack resistance. The transition towards renewable infrastructure depends heavily on advanced EVA films.  The market is currently experiencing a strategic shift toward product customization and specialized applications. To meet the precise technical requirements of diverse industries,manufacturers are intensifying their research and development investments to pioneer innovative formulations. This evolving landscape is expected to cultivate deeper collaboration between producers and end-users, hence fostering a more integrated and resilient supply chain.

Ethylene Vinyl Acetate Market's Regulatory Landscape: Global Regulations

Country/Region Key Regulations
European Union (EU) Food Contact Regulations: EVA used in food packaging must adhere to EU Regulation No 10/2011 regarding plastic materials intended to come into contact with food
United States     For packaging and medical applications, EVA is regulated by the Food and Drug Administration (FDA) under 21 CFR 177.1350 (ethylene-vinyl acetate copolymers). This specifies allowable vinyl acetate content percentages based on the type of food contact.
China  Food Contact (GB 4806.6-2016): EVA polymers are officially regulated under Standard SN# 101. While ethylene has no specific restrictions, Vinyl Acetate is bound by a strict Specific Migration Limit (SML) of 12 mg/kg

Segmental Insights 

Type Insights

The high density ethylene vinyl acetate segment dominated the market with 30.0% share in 2025 and is expected to grow at the fastest CAGR of 8.40% over the forecast period. The dominance of the segment can be credited to its high stiffness, better strength, and improved thermal and UV stability. High-density EVA gives improved tensile strength and greater chemical resistance.

Ethylene Vinyl Acetate Market Share, By Type, 2025 (%)The low density ethylene vinyl acetate segment held the 29.0% market share in 2025. The growth of the segment can be attributed to the increasing demand for photovoltaic (solar) cell encapsulation and surge in manufacturing flexible and lightweight footwear.

The medium density ethylene vinyl acetate segment held a market share of 27.00% in 2025. The growth of the segment can be linked to its better shock absorption, flexibility, and elasticity coupled with the surge in demand for automotive components. Market players are focusing on medium-density EVA in athletic shoe soles further.

The very low density ethylene vinyl acetate segment held a market share of 14.00% in 2025. The growth of the segment can be driven by its low-temperature toughness, excellent flexibility, and high clarity. VLD-EVA is increasingly used for multilayer food and medical packaging films, leading to segment growth soon.

Application Insights

The film segment dominated the market with the largest share of 28.0% in 2025. The dominance of the segment can be attributed to the increasing demand from the packaging and agriculture sectors along with the extensive adoption of flexible packaging materials. This film acts as a crucial sealing and insulating layer for solar photovoltaic (PV) cells.

The printing ink segment held a market share of 6.0% in 2025 and is expected to grow at the fastest CAGR of 7.10% over the forecast period. The growth of the segment can be credited to the growing demand for sustainable hot melt inks and the expanding flexible packaging industry. EVA copolymers give excellent bonding strength and flexibility.

The compounding and wire & cable segment held a market share of 22.00% in 2025. The growth of the segment can be linked to the ongoing transition towards zero-halogen cables and rising technological integration in telecommunications and automotive sectors.

The injection molding segment held a market share of 14.00% in 2025. The growth of the segment can be driven by its exceptional flexibility, processability, and stress-crack resistance. The surge in production of comfortable, lightweight, and durable footwear in emerging regions can fuel market growth soon.

End-Use Industry Insights

The footwear & foams segment dominated the market with the largest share of 32.0% in 2025. The dominance of the segment can be attributed to the increasing demand for shock-absorbing, lightweight, and comfortable shoe components along with the rapid transition towards functional and molded foam footwear.The photovoltaic panels segment held the market share of 21.0% in 2025 and is expected to grow at the fastest CAGR of 9.30% over the forecast period. The growth of the segment can be credited to the surge in need for utility-scale solar projects and the rise in government incentives for solar installations.

The packaging segment held a market share of 24.00% in 2025. The growth of the segment can be linked to the rapid expansion in e-commerce and ready-to-eat foods coupled with the advancements in bio-based EVA. Also, EVA exhibits excellent performance and flexibility at extremely low temperatures.

The agriculture segment held a market share of 10.00% in 2025. The growth of the segment can be driven by increasing use of EVA copolymer films in crop protection and greenhouse covers along with their excellent thermal insulation. EVA films facilitate the greenhouse microclimate by retaining heat during cold nights.
